My gourami is one of a pair, living in a 20 gallon planted tank. We got him three months ago from a local fish shop; his tankmates are a couple of hatchetfish, a few grey tetra, and two catfish. When we introduced him, he was a bit aggressive toward the hatchetfish, but when we aded more surface plants, everyone calmed down.

Over the last few weeks, he's been losing his color. For a little bit, his eye was looking cloudy, but that seems to have recovered. He does seem to be eating. (ph 6.5, nitrates and nitrites not testing detectably, temperature seems to be floating ~69)

There are many causes for fish losing their colour. Stress, poor nutrition, infection.

Any elephant in the room for me would be water temperature. Thats too cold for gourami and will be causing health issues.
